We are currently working on making wider use of the yard at our FCJ community house in Baciro. The initiative came from Sr Inez fcJ, who is keen on taking care of our small garden with the help of others.

In addition to planting various types of flowers and beautiful ornamental plants, we also grow a variety of vegetables and fruit: spinach, lettuce, basil, pandan leaves, chillies, long bean, tomatoes, eggplants, lemongrass, papaya, … We are happy because we can produce, enjoy and sometimes share a little with our friend, so we are not always consumers.

This activity is an initial action plan from our group in the Baciro community to be part of the Laudato Si Platform launched by Pope Francis. We hope that our neighbours will take similar steps in taking care our common home.
